The leading State is sophomore Sue Hollaway who is averaging 19.3 points and 10.3 rebounds per game. Leading the Lady Ags is sophomore Bonnie Hanson with 13.2 points per game. Utah State travels to Boulder on Wednesday to play Colorado who is sporting a 16-- 3 overall record to date and then comes into the Dee Center on Saturday night against Weber State. WSCs sophomore Cindy Stumph is now ranked 8th in the nation in scoring with 24.3 points per game and is tied for 12th in the nation in rebounding at 12.1 rebounds per game. Senior Penny Wanberg is ranked 18th in individual steals at 3.4 steals per game. In basketball action over the weekend, Weber State split games on the road defeating Northern Arizona in and losing to New Mexico State in Las Flastaff Cruces 2 in a close one. Stumph was the leading scorer and rebounder for Weber State in both games with 23 points and nine rebounds against NAU and 33 points and 11 rebounds against New Mexico State. Friday against Wyoming, the Lady Utes In the freestyle events defeated the Cowgirls Utahs Robynn Masters took the 100 and 200. Also picking up wins for the Utes were Karen Hotz in the 100 Breaststroke and Marguerite Meyer in the 500 freestyle. Also competing in the meet will be Idaho State, Wyoming and Boise State. The womens events get underway at 1:30 p.m. in the Minidome. In action last weekend, also at Idaho State in the meet, Weber Mountain States Classic, a State had several women placing in events. They include: 800 m. relay team (2nd, 1:47.0, new school record Shellee Coleman, Jayne Redd, Chris Fitch and Susan Webster) ; Carmen Garduno (2nd, 5,000 meter run, 17 : 16.92, new school record) ; Shellee Coleman (3rd, 600 m. run, 1:42.34 and 5th, 400 m. dash, 58.65) ; Susan Webster (2nd, 300 m. dash, 42.12) ; Eva Keymolen (5th, 5,000 m. run, 18:40.0) and Chris distance medley relay team (5th, 12:55.0 Hawasaki (1600 m.), Stacey Rientjes (1200 m.), Christ Fitch (400 m.)
